    Rental Trends — Enfield, NH

    As of July '25, Rentcast reports the average rent in Enfield, NH is $2,170, with a year-over-year rent change of -0.5%. Per bedroom, the median rent as of July '25 in Enfield, NH is 1-bedrooms: $1,730, 2-bedrooms: $1,880, 3-bedrooms: $3,180, 4-bedrooms: $2,650. The most common rental property sizes in Enfield, NH are 1-bedroom and 2-bedroom, accounting for 41.1% and 36.8% of the rental stock.

    Property Listings — Enfield, NH

    As of Dec '25, Realtor.com reports that the median days on market for a home in Enfield, NH is 67. This is a increase of 12.0% from last year, suggesting that homes are sitting on the market longer than last year. The percentage of listed homes with a reduced price is 0.0%, representing a small inventory and little supply pressure on home prices.

    Demographics — Enfield, NH

    As of the latest ACS Survey released in 2023, Enfield, NH has a population of 4,570, which has decreased by -6.1% over the past 5 years. Enfield, NH is a less popular place for families, as children make up 12.5% of the population. The area has a highly educated workforce, with 45.6% of adult residents holding a bachelor’s degree or higher. There are few residents working remotely, with 8.5% reporting working from home.

    As of the latest ACS Survey released in 2023, Enfield, NH is a predominantly white area, with 96.3% of the population identifying as white. The white population has shrunk by 3.2% in the last 5 years. The second most common race or ethnicity in Enfield, NH is black, making up 1.1% of the population. Foreign-born residents account for 2.6% of the population in Enfield, NH, and this percentage has decreased by 40.9% as of the ACS Survey 5 years prior, suggesting fewer immigrants are calling the area home.

    Mortgage and Risk — Enfield, NH

    According to HUD data as of 2023, there were 94 mortgage originations in Enfield, NH, of which 93.0% of loans were conventional mortgages. The average loan-to-value was 50.0%, with 13.0% above 90% LTV (elevated). This implies medium mortgage risk in Enfield, NH. Investor activity is low, as 4.0% of loans were by investors. 14.0% of loans were cash-out refinances, suggesting many homeowners are tapping equity.
